3.1 cd
The cd command changes the working directory.
Syntax:
cd '<directory-name>' |
The directory name must be enclosed in quotes.
Examples:
cd 'subdir'
cd ".."
|
It is recommended that Windows users use single-quotes, because backslash [\] has special significance inside double-quotes and has to be escaped. For example,
cd "c:\newdata" |
fails, but
cd 'c:\newdata'
cd "c:\\newdata"
|
work as expected.
